Sustainable food

FoodLinks

Project promoted by the Daniel and Nina Carasso Foundation to address one of the most persistent gaps in the urban food system: the difficulty many people face in accessing healthy and sustainable food. The initiative originated at La Mesa, a social laboratory that brought together community agents, social organizations and professionals in the sector to identify real barriers in accessing nutritious diets and design collaborative responses. The focus of FoodLinks is on activating health promoters within neighborhoods and improving coordination between local distribution networks and social services, with special attention to households in precarious situations, where the availability, affordability and quality of food directly influence people’s health.
